A plane traveled 588 miles each way to Athens and back. The trip there was with the wind. It
took 7 hours. The trip back was into the wind. The trip back took 14 hours. Find the speed of
the plane in still air and the speed of the wind.
Answer:
The wind speed is 21 miles per hour, and the speed of the plane in still air is 63 miles per hour.
Step-by-step explanation:
Since a plane traveled 588 miles each way to Athens and back, and the trip there was with the wind and took 7 hours, while the trip back was into the wind and took 14 hours, to find the speed of the plane in still air and the speed of the wind, the following calculations must be performed:
Downwind travel = 588/7 = 84 miles per hour
Headwind travel = 588/14 = 42 miles per hour
84 - 42 = 42/2 = 21
84 - 21 = 63
Therefore, the wind speed is 21 miles per hour, and the speed of the plane in still air is 63 miles per hour.

What is the approximate area, in square units, of the circle shown below?
9514 1404 393
Answer:
50.3 square units
Step-by-step explanation:
The circle has a diameter of 8 units, so a radius of 4 units. The area formula is ...
A = πr²
A ≈ 3.14159(4²) ≈ 50.265
The area of the circle is about 50.3 square units.
23. The mean weight of trucks traveling on a particular section of 1-475 is not known. A state highway inspector needs an estimate of the mean. He selects a random sample of 49 trucks passing the weighing station and finds the mean is 15.8 tons, with a standard deviation of the sample of 4.2 tons. What is probability that a truck will weigh less than 14.3 tons
Answer:
0.3594 = 35.94% probability that a truck will weigh less than 14.3 tons
Step-by-step explanation:
To solve this question, we need to understand the normal probability distribution.
Normal Probability Distribution:
Problems of normal distributions can be solved using the z-score formula.
In a set with mean [tex]\mu[/tex] and standard deviation [tex]\sigma[/tex], the z-score of a measure X is given by:
[tex]Z = \frac{X - \mu}{\sigma}[/tex]
The Z-score measures how many standard deviations the measure is from the mean. After finding the Z-score, we look at the z-score table and find the p-value associated with this z-score. This p-value is the probability that the value of the measure is smaller than X, that is, the percentile of X. Subtracting 1 by the p-value, we get the probability that the value of the measure is greater than X.
Mean is 15.8 tons, with a standard deviation of the sample of 4.2 tons.
This means that [tex]\mu = 15.8, \sigma = 4.2[/tex]
What is probability that a truck will weigh less than 14.3 tons?
This is the pvalue of Z when X = 14.3. So
[tex]Z = \frac{X - \mu}{\sigma}[/tex]
[tex]Z = \frac{14.3 - 15.8}{4.2}[/tex]
[tex]Z = -0.36[/tex]
[tex]Z = -0.36[/tex] has a pvalue of 0.3594
0.3594 = 35.94% probability that a truck will weigh less than 14.3 tons
